Additionally, it was the first fatal accident involving American Airlines since Flight 587 on November 12, 2001, [46] as well as the first fatal crash of a CRJ700 series aircraft. [47] It was also the first crash in the Potomac River since Air Florida Flight 90 on January 13, 1982. [48]

A US Army Black Hawk helicopter with a crew of three collided with an American Airlines jet carrying 64 people seconds before the passenger aircraft was due to land at Washington National airport.

The aircraft involved in the Jan. 29 crash was flying with the call sign PAT25 and had three occupants, according to the Aviation Safety Network, a public database of aviation accidents.
